
The chairman of the PDK, Memli Krasniqi, has declared that from today his party will start the boycott and will not vote either in plenary sessions or in commissions.
After the meeting of the governing council, he said that they have received several commitments for a series of actions which they will follow until early elections are reached. He added that the situation in Kosovo is not normal and that this has come as a result of the government's approach to international demands.
" From today, we demand that, as soon as possible, the announcement of the date of early general elections be discussed, either through the resignation of Prime Minister Albin Kurti, or through the dissolution of the Kosovo Assembly, because this parliamentary majority and the previous elections they did not produce these institutions to destroy every relationship of Kosovo with its Western allies and partners. Second, from today we will not vote in any forum of the Assembly of Kosovo. Neither in the commission nor in plenary sessions, neither laws nor decisions, nor resolutions, nor international agreements. Nothing else because the situation in Kosovo is not normal and we cannot simulate normality ", said Krasniqi.
The Governing Council of the Democratic Party of Kosovo has approved the Declaration of 10 points, through which PDK demands the holding of early general elections and has decided to suspend any official communication with Prime Minister Albin Kurti and President Vjosa Osmani-Sadriu, except in situations extraordinary or emergency.
